Skip to content
View Hasintha-Nirmal's full-sized avatar
πŸ˜‡
At School
πŸ˜‡
At School
  • Eastern Developers
  • Sri Lanka
  • 09:01 (UTC +05:30)

Block or report Hasintha-Nirmal

Block user

Prevent this user from interacting with your repositories and sending you notifications. Learn more about blocking users.

You must be logged in to block users.

Maximum 250 characters. Please don't include any personal information such as legal names or email addresses. Markdown supported. This note will be visible to only you.
Report abuse

Contact GitHub support about this user’s behavior. Learn more about reporting abuse.

Report abuse
Hasintha-Nirmal/README.md

πŸ‘‹ Hi, I'm Hasintha Nirmal

GitHub followers GitHub stars

Still Learning | Developer Program Member

πŸ“ Sri Lanka | 🏒 Eastern Developers


πŸš€ About Me

I'm a passionate developer currently focused on building practical applications and tools. I'm constantly learning and expanding my skillset through hands-on projects, with a special interest in automation, media processing, and Telegram bot development.

  • πŸ”­ Currently working on various Python-based desktop applications
  • 🌱 Learning new technologies and best practices
  • πŸ‘― Open to collaborating on interesting projects
  • πŸ’¬ Ask me about Python, automation, and bot development

πŸ› οΈ Technical Skills

Languages

Python HTML5 CSS3 JavaScript

Tools & Technologies

Git GitHub VS Code

Frameworks & Libraries

  • Pyrogram - Telegram bot development
  • yt-dlp - Media downloading
  • Tkinter - Desktop GUI applications
  • FFmpeg - Media processing

πŸ“Œ Featured Projects

🎡 HN-Downloader

A modern, user-friendly desktop application for downloading videos and audio from YouTube using yt-dlp with a clean dark-themed interface.

  • ⭐ 2 Stars
  • 🐍 Python-based with modern GUI
  • 🎨 Dark-themed interface
  • πŸ“₯ Supports multiple formats and quality options

A comprehensive desktop application that allows you to search, download, and play music from YouTube.

  • ⭐ 2 Stars
  • πŸ” Built-in search functionality
  • 🎡 Music playback capabilities
  • πŸ’Ύ Organized download management

Python script to generate Telegram string sessions using Pyrogram, with automatic saving to Telegram saved messages.

  • ⭐ 1 Star
  • πŸ” Secure session generation
  • πŸ€– Automated saving to Telegram
  • πŸ› οΈ Easy setup and usage

A robust, interactive command-line interface tool for downloading YouTube videos and audio, featuring powerful integration with yt-dlp and ffmpeg.

  • πŸ–₯️ Interactive CLI interface
  • 🎯 Multiple quality options
  • πŸ”„ Format conversion support

My professional and dynamic GitHub profile page featuring animations and interactive elements.

  • ⭐ 1 Star
  • 🎨 Modern design with animations
  • πŸ“± Responsive layout
  • ✨ Interactive UI elements

πŸ“Š GitHub Statistics

GitHub Stats

Top Languages

GitHub Streak


🀝 Connect with Me

GitHub Portfolio


πŸ’Ό What I'm Working On

  • πŸ”¨ Building user-friendly desktop applications
  • πŸ€– Developing Telegram bots and automation tools
  • πŸ“± Creating media processing utilities
  • 🌐 Enhancing web development skills
  • πŸ“š Contributing to open-source projects

🎯 Areas of Interest

  • Desktop Application Development - Creating intuitive GUI applications
  • Bot Development - Telegram bots and automation
  • Media Processing - Video/audio downloading and conversion
  • Web Development - Building responsive and interactive websites
  • Open Source - Contributing to and learning from the community

πŸ“ˆ Activity Overview

  • πŸ“¦ 51 Public Repositories
  • ⭐ 42 Stars Received
  • πŸ‘₯ 5 Followers
  • 🀝 26 Following
  • πŸ† GitHub Developer Program Member

⚑ Fun Fact

"Still Learning" is not just my tagline - it's my lifestyle! Every project is an opportunity to discover something new.


Profile Views

Thanks for visiting! Feel free to explore my repositories and reach out for collaboration! πŸš€


Made with ❀️ by Hasintha Nirmal

Pinned Loading

  1. Telegram-session-generator Telegram-session-generator Public

    I'll help you create a Python script to generate a Telegram string session using Pyrogram and save it to your Telegram saved messages.

    Python 1

  2. HN-Downloader HN-Downloader Public

    A modern, user-friendly desktop application for downloading videos and audio from YouTube using yt-dlp with a clean dark-themed interface.

    Python 2

  3. Hasintha-Nirmal.github.io Hasintha-Nirmal.github.io Public

    Professional and dynamic GitHub profile page with animations and interactive elements.

    HTML 1

  4. youtube-music-downloader youtube-music-downloader Public

    YouTube Music Downloader is a desktop application that allows you to search, download, and play music from YouTube.

    Python 2

  5. Youtube-Downloader-Pro Youtube-Downloader-Pro Public

    A robust, interactive command-line interface (CLI) tool for downloading YouTube videos and audio. Built using Python, this tool leverages the power of yt-dlp for downloading and ffmpeg for media co…

    Python